Graylog default password & login

Log management platform. Default admin / admin is shipped via root_password_sha2 in server.conf — must be overridden before exposing.

Use these credentials for the very first login to Graylog only. The full vendor documentation linked below explains how to rotate them and harden the install.

Default username
admin
Default password
admin
Default port
9000(PHP-FPM / Portainer)
Default admin URL
http://graylog.example.com:9000

Notes & recovery

Set root_password_sha2 in /etc/graylog/server/server.conf to the SHA-256 of your new password.

Change the default immediately

Anyone with internet access can try the published default on Graylog. Set a strong, unique password the moment you finish first-time setup, ideally before exposing the service to your LAN.
